Nigeria seek FIFA clearance for Sevilla star Toni Payne
Officials have informed plans are now underway for the Nigeria Football Federation (NFF) to apply to FIFA for USA-born Toni Payne to change her international allegiance in time for the World Cup in France, National Daily gathered.
Payne, whose parents are from Ibadan, has represented USA at U17 and Olympic team levels, has said she is open to play for the Super Falcons.
“Coach Thomas Dennerby has followed Toni and tried to get her to come down for the Cyprus Cup, but this eventually did not come to pass,” an official said.
“He is keen for the exciting forward to play for Nigeria at the World Cup in June, but that can only be possible if FIFA grant her application for a change of international allegiance before the tournament.”
